  • @cassieoz1702
    @cassieoz1702 9 дней назад

    Ive got 52 fruit trees/bushes among the ornamentals in my 1.5 acre garden but get alm NO fruit due to BLUDDY PARROTS!! Cockatoos are visible and noisy, but the greatest culprits are Rosellas. They weren't a problem when we moved here 12 years ago. Just became a menace about 5 years ago. Now most fruit trees arebutterly pointless😊

    • @SustainableHolly
      @SustainableHolly 9 дней назад

      Aw nooo, that's so disheartening for you. Maybe you have to think about a netted orchard in the future. Even if it secures a partial harvest 💚🌳

    • @cassieoz1702
      @cassieoz1702 9 дней назад

      @SustainableHolly they're MATURE trees (most 4-5m tall) spread over the whole 1.5 acres so really not nettable. I've tried netting individual branches and fruit but the parrots just rip the nets and bags, or bounce up and down until the fruit falls loose in the bag/net, and rots. Rosella's also just sit in the trees before the fruit is mature and 'snip' off whole fruit clusters and branch ends, and drop them on the ground. They don't even eat them. I hate parrots 🤬

    bad idea to plant fruit trees against a fence, for many reasons. in fact most privacy screen ideas are misguided altogether. if you have the space, plant out trees throughout backyard, which will soften views of neighbouring buildings from many angles. a viable growing of some fruit trees/vines when a fence is not casting shade is espalier. i grew a privacy screen against a back fence and have taken it out, as it just made for a darker area of garden that also required regular pruning. gardening is an iterative process that takes a long time to learn from.
